Bitlocker fails to install

J

Joerg Riether

Hi NG,

i just setup vista rtm ultimate (GER) on my amd 64x2 4600 dual core machine
with 4 gig of ram. used the gpo editor to set bitlocker to allow usb key
instead of tpm, all fine. Created 1500Gig Partition, set this to active
(with copied boot stuff) and startet vista. Et voila:Bitllocker lets me
install. Fine so far, i configured everything, restartet machine and voila
again: my BIOS can handle it and vista bootoader sees the usb key and the
therein stored password, booting, starting, saying "your hd is being
encrypted...0%" in the taskbar. Wow. Waited for 3 hours...still at 0%.
Restarted...same message. Same waiting time. Nothing happened. cpu cauge all
at 0%, hdd cauge at all 0% so I guess bitlocker does nothing with my hdd.

NOW i figured out to do this all again but this time when activating
Bitlocker in Vista don´t set the checkbox where you can verify the usb read
capability of vista bootloader. And voila, I got an error indicating that i
"have not enough free space to install bitlocker". Wow. My Boot Partition
has 150Gig, 20 used. My BL Partition has 1.5 Gig, nothing used. Hmmm. OK I´m
a researcher;) just killed the BL Partition and created one with 5 Gig.
Maybe Bitlocker would like this one more? Result: Nope! Same effect.

Any ideas??

Hello Joerg,
Everything looks to be correct.
The partitions are in the correct order. E is the active partition
correct? With the boot files on it?
5 gig is more than enough
how big is the usb stick? You state that it has 8 gig free but how big is
the stick?
It only needs a little space on the usb stick, a meg or two should be
enough, but I wonder if the large memory stick is confusing it.
THe system is not reporting the memory stick or USB drives as hard drives
is it?
